A Bowie knife is a pattern of fixed-blade fighting knife created by Rezin Bowie in the early 19th century for Jim Bowie, who had become famous for his use of a large knife at a duel known as the Sandbar Fight.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eSince the first incarnation, the Bowie knife has come to incorporate several recognizable and characteristic design features, although in common usage the term refers to any large sheath knife with a crossguard and a clip point. The knife pattern is still popular with collectors; in addition to various knife manufacturing companies there are hundreds of custom knife makers producing Bowie knives with different types of steel and variations.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is Bowie example is marked on the brass guard with \u003cstrong\u003eWESTERN \/ U.S.A.\u003c\/strong\u003e on one side, and \u003cstrong\u003eW49 \u003c\/strong\u003eon the other, which identifies it as the version made 1973-1976 during the immediate post Vietnam War era. The earlier Vietnam War era versions were stamped on the blade while the later post war ones were stamped on top of the crossguard.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e knife is in excellent solid condition with signs of light use and sharpening.
